割草 (gē cǎo) — Mowing grass
Literally 'mowing grass', this slang is used to describe quickly unfollowing or unsubscribing from someone online, often in a humorous or slightly harsh way. It indicates a desire to remove unwanted content or influences from one's digital life.
Example Usage
看到她发的内容我就想割草。
Seeing her posts makes me want to unfollow her.
Cultural Context
Often reflects feelings of frustration with digital interactions or content that feels overwhelming.
